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(705)

Unified Diff: tools/metrics/histograms/histograms.xml

Issue 102993007: UDP NetConnectivity tests - added read/write states to handle pending (Closed) Base URL: svn://svn.chromium.org/chrome/trunk/src
Patch Set: new NetConnectivity5 histograms Created 7 years 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
Download patch
« no previous file with comments | « chrome/browser/net/network_stats.cc ('k') | no next file » | no next file with comments »
Expand Comments ('e') | Collapse Comments ('c') | Show Comments Hide Comments ('s')
Index: tools/metrics/histograms/histograms.xml
diff --git a/tools/metrics/histograms/histograms.xml b/tools/metrics/histograms/histograms.xml
index 66ab21e3f393da44212013eea51e50453ae236dc..34c6686d0e76aa634639fcc0c4d37de6420698f1 100644
--- a/tools/metrics/histograms/histograms.xml
+++ b/tools/metrics/histograms/histograms.xml
@@ -10309,6 +10309,21 @@ other types of suffix sets.
</summary>
</histogram>
+<histogram name="NetConnectivity5">
+ <summary>
+ In this experiment, a few packets were sent from Google to clients via UDP
+ on port 443 or 80 to perform net connectivity test.
+ </summary>
+</histogram>
+
+<histogram name="NetConnectivity5.TestFailed.WritePending"
+ enum="BooleanSuccess">
+ <summary>
+ Next NetConnectivity5 experiment weren't started because there is an
+ outstading pending write.
+ </summary>
+</histogram>
+
<histogram name="Network.3G.Gobi.Activation" units="milliseconds">
<summary>The time the Gobi modem takes to complete activation.</summary>
</histogram>
@@ -31590,6 +31605,7 @@ other types of suffix sets.
client successfully sent a UMA upload. Each packet was numbered
when it was sent by Google."/>
<affected-histogram name="NetConnectivity4"/>
+ <affected-histogram name="NetConnectivity5"/>
</fieldtrial>
<fieldtrial name="NetConnectivity4NATBindPacketReceives" separator=".">
@@ -31618,6 +31634,7 @@ other types of suffix sets.
between sendings of the first two packets. Results are only
shown if the first two packets are both received."/>
<affected-histogram name="NetConnectivity4.NATBind.Sent2"/>
+ <affected-histogram name="NetConnectivity5.NATBind.Sent2"/>
</fieldtrial>
<fieldtrial name="NetConnectivity4PacketFirst6" separator=".">
@@ -31633,6 +31650,9 @@ other types of suffix sets.
<affected-histogram name="NetConnectivity4.NonPacedPacket"/>
<affected-histogram name="NetConnectivity4.PacedPacket"/>
<affected-histogram name="NetConnectivity4.StartPacket"/>
+ <affected-histogram name="NetConnectivity5.NonPacedPacket"/>
+ <affected-histogram name="NetConnectivity5.PacedPacket"/>
+ <affected-histogram name="NetConnectivity5.StartPacket"/>
</fieldtrial>
<fieldtrial name="NetConnectivity4PacketReceives" separator=".">
@@ -31660,6 +31680,9 @@ other types of suffix sets.
<affected-histogram name="NetConnectivity4.NonPacedPacket.Sent21"/>
<affected-histogram name="NetConnectivity4.PacedPacket.Sent21"/>
<affected-histogram name="NetConnectivity4.StartPacket.Sent21"/>
+ <affected-histogram name="NetConnectivity5.NonPacedPacket.Sent21"/>
+ <affected-histogram name="NetConnectivity5.PacedPacket.Sent21"/>
+ <affected-histogram name="NetConnectivity5.StartPacket.Sent21"/>
</fieldtrial>
<fieldtrial name="NetConnectivity4PacketRTT" separator=".">
@@ -31688,6 +31711,9 @@ other types of suffix sets.
<affected-histogram name="NetConnectivity4.NonPacedPacket"/>
<affected-histogram name="NetConnectivity4.PacedPacket"/>
<affected-histogram name="NetConnectivity4.StartPacket"/>
+ <affected-histogram name="NetConnectivity5.NonPacedPacket"/>
+ <affected-histogram name="NetConnectivity5.PacedPacket"/>
+ <affected-histogram name="NetConnectivity5.StartPacket"/>
</fieldtrial>
<fieldtrial name="NetConnectivity4PacketRTTSeries" separator=".">
@@ -31700,6 +31726,10 @@ other types of suffix sets.
name="NetConnectivity4.NonPacedPacket.Sent21.Success.RTT"/>
<affected-histogram name="NetConnectivity4.PacedPacket.Sent21.Success.RTT"/>
<affected-histogram name="NetConnectivity4.StartPacket.Sent21.Success.RTT"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.Success.RTT"/>
+ <affected-histogram name="NetConnectivity5.PacedPacket.Sent21.Success.RTT"/>
+ <affected-histogram name="NetConnectivity5.StartPacket.Sent21.Success.RTT"/>
</fieldtrial>
<fieldtrial name="NetConnectivity4PacketsAll" separator=".">
@@ -31894,6 +31924,191 @@ other types of suffix sets.
name="NetConnectivity4.StartPacket.Sent21.Success.RTT.Packet10"/>
<affected-histogram
name="NetConnectivity4.StartPacket.Sent21.Success.RTT.Packet20"/>
jar (doing other things) 2013/12/10 22:48:44 Why are there only 2 for NetConnectivity4? I thin
+ <affected-histogram name="NetConnectivity5.NATBind.Sent2.Bind.Failure"/>
+ <affected-histogram name="NetConnectivity5.NATBind.Sent2.Bind.Success"/>
+ <affected-histogram
+ name="NetConnectivity5.NATBind.Sent2.Connectivity.Failure"/>
+ <affected-histogram
+ name="NetConnectivity5.NATBind.Sent2.Connectivity.Success"/>
+ <affected-histogram
+ name="NetConnectivity5.NATBind.Sent2.SendToLastRecvDelay"/>
+ <affected-histogram name="NetConnectivity5.NonPacedPacket.Sent21.GotAPacket"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st01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st02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st03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st04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st05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st06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st07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st08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st09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st10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st11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st12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st13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st14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st15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st16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st17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st18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st19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st20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.NumRecvFromFirst21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.PacketDelay"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.PacketsRecv"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.RecvNthPacket"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.SendToLastRecvDelay"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.Success.RTT.Packet01"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.Success.RTT.Packet02"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.Success.RTT.Packet03"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.Success.RTT.Packet10"/>
+ <affected-histogram
+ name="NetConnectivity5.NonPacedPacket.Sent21.Success.RTT.Packet20"/>
+ <affected-histogram name="NetConnectivity5.PacedPacket.Sent21.GotAPacket"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st01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st02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st03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st04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st05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st06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st07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st08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st09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st10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st11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st12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st13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st14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st15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st16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st17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st18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st19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st20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.NumRecvFromFirst21Packets"/>
+ <affected-histogram name="NetConnectivity5.PacedPacket.Sent21.PacketDelay"/>
+ <affected-histogram name="NetConnectivity5.PacedPacket.Sent21.PacketsRecv"/>
+ <affected-histogram name="NetConnectivity5.PacedPacket.Sent21.RecvNthPacket"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.SendToLastRecvDelay"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.Success.RTT.Packet01"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.Success.RTT.Packet02"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.Success.RTT.Packet03"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.Success.RTT.Packet10"/>
+ <affected-histogram
+ name="NetConnectivity5.PacedPacket.Sent21.Success.RTT.Packet20"/>
+ <affected-histogram name="NetConnectivity5.StartPacket.Sent21.GotAPacket"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st01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st02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st03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st04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st05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st06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st07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st08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st09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st10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st11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st12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st13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st14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st15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st16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st17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st18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st19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st20Packets"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.NumRecvFromFirst21Packets"/>
+ <affected-histogram name="NetConnectivity5.StartPacket.Sent21.PacketDelay"/>
+ <affected-histogram name="NetConnectivity5.StartPacket.Sent21.PacketsRecv"/>
+ <affected-histogram name="NetConnectivity5.StartPacket.Sent21.RecvNthPacket"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.SendToLastRecvDelay"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.Success.RTT.Packet01"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.Success.RTT.Packet02"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.Success.RTT.Packet03"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.Success.RTT.Packet10"/>
+ <affected-histogram
+ name="NetConnectivity5.StartPacket.Sent21.Success.RTT.Packet20"/>
</fieldtrial>
<fieldtrial name="NetConnectivity4PacketSizeTest" separator=".">
@@ -31904,6 +32119,7 @@ other types of suffix sets.
label="This histogram records the size of the packet size that was
received from the server."/>
<affected-histogram name="NetConnectivity4"/>
+ <affected-histogram name="NetConnectivity5"/>
</fieldtrial>
<fieldtrial name="NetConnectivity4PacketSizeTestPort" separator=".">
@@ -31913,6 +32129,10 @@ other types of suffix sets.
name="NetConnectivity4.PacketSizeTest.Connectivity.Failure"/>
<affected-histogram
name="NetConnectivity4.PacketSizeTest.Connectivity.Success"/>
+ <affected-histogram
+ name="NetConnectivity5.PacketSizeTest.Connectivity.Failure"/>
+ <affected-histogram
+ name="NetConnectivity5.PacketSizeTest.Connectivity.Success"/>
</fieldtrial>
<fieldtrial name="NetConnectivity4SeriesRecv" separator=".">
@@ -31937,6 +32157,9 @@ other types of suffix sets.
<affected-histogram name="NetConnectivity4.NonPacedPacket.First6.SeriesRecv"/>
<affected-histogram name="NetConnectivity4.PacedPacket.First6.SeriesRecv"/>
<affected-histogram name="NetConnectivity4.StartPacket.First6.SeriesRecv"/>
+ <affected-histogram name="NetConnectivity5.NonPacedPacket.First6.SeriesRecv"/>
+ <affected-histogram name="NetConnectivity5.PacedPacket.First6.SeriesRecv"/>
+ <affected-histogram name="NetConnectivity5.StartPacket.First6.SeriesRecv"/>
</fieldtrial>
<fieldtrial name="NetProxyResolverExecutionTime">
« no previous file with comments | « chrome/browser/net/network_stats.cc ('k') | no next file » |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698